#7d0610 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#7d0610 is composed of 49% red, 2.4%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 95.2% magenta, 87.2% yellow and 51% black. It has a hue angle of 355 degrees, a saturation of 90.8% and a lightness of 25.7%. #7d0610 color hex could be obtained by blending #fa0c20 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

Shades and Tints of #7d0610
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0102 is the darkest color, while #fff9f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7d0610
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#463d3e is the less saturated color, while #82010c is the most saturated one.
